Viva’s 3Q25 trading update reveals challenges still exist in its Convenience segment with a decline in tobacco gross profit. However, elsewhere in the business conditions are turning the corner. Gross profit for non-tobacco sales has increased and refinery margins are higher. Elevated refinery margins should persist for a few more quarters at least. We have reduced our Convenience and Commercial segment earnings for Viva, but lifted refining profits.
We initiate coverage on Ampol at a time when convenience sites are executing well with upside from a better sales mix and more foodservice offerings. In the next two years the company should also experience a substantial lift in profitability in its fuels businesses as throughput recovers and capital projects are completed.
